It Happened One Night

"An unforgettable entertainment...the outstanding performance of two outstanding careers!"

1934
1h 45m
7.8(1319 votes)
Comedy
Romance

Overview

A runaway heiress makes a deal with the rogue reporter trailing her but the mismatched pair end up stuck with each other when their bus leaves them behind.
